Singapore Tax adopts a progressive personal tax rates, relative to an individuals amount of income.

Singaporeans whose overseas employment is for a period of at least six months in any calendar year can choose to be treated as a non-resident for the year of assessment following the year of overseas employment. Foreign income received in Singapore is not subject to tax under certain conditions.

When is the personal tax filing due date in Singapore?

It is mandatory under law to file for your annual personal tax returns to IRAS by 15 April of every year. IRAS diligently enforces the requirements relating to the filing of the personal tax. Please comply to avoid paying fines and/or court prosecution.

Income is assessed on a preceding calendar year basis, ending 31 December. You must File Your Annual Tax Form by 15 April of the following year. If tax return is not filed by the 15 April deadline, IRAS may raise estimated assessment. You can usually expect to receive the income tax bills from May to August.
